Antibody and autoantibody relevanceSeroatlas analysis
Seroatlas reads ZNF843 as an antibody target. Whether an autoantibody or antibody against ZNF843 could matter depends on whether native ZNF843 is physically reachable, whether the body needs it intact, and whether it acts in a disease-relevant tissue.
ZNF843 is annotated as predominantly intracellular. Intracellular proteins are common autoantibody markers, becoming visible to the immune system after cell injury or altered processing, but are usually markers of disease rather than direct drivers.
Annotation status
The present source text does not explicitly label ZNF843 as an autoantigen. Seroatlas presents hypothesis context only and does not manufacture a known-serology claim.
